OUR CHURCH’S MISSION STATEMENT

“As Christ-led disciples, we are committed to spreading the good News of Jesus Christ through our service to others.”
THE ADMINISTRATIVE COUNCIL HAS APPROVED THE FOLLOWING PRACTICES, SO WE MAY FULFILL OUR MISSION:
1. Radical Hospitality
a. We shall use the services of our denomination to develop & publish advertisements in the local media, especially at Christmas time.
b. We shall prepare a brochure of our church’s ministry for circulation throughout our communities.
c. We shall obtain a list of residents who have recently moved into the area, so that we may make contact with them.
d. We shall gather our historical items and make them available to be viewed by visitors.
e. We shall give further consideration toward the erection of a ramp for the handicapped.
2. Passionate Worship
a. We shall circulate invitations to our neighborhood for special Worship Services.
b. We shall introduce taped music to assist persons in their preparation for Worship before the Prelude.
c. We shall reinstitute the lighting of the Altar Candles by an acolyte at the start of the Worship Service.
d. We shall invite members of the congregation who desire special prayers to come forward and receive them during worship.
3. Intentional Faith Development
a. We shall invite specially recognized individuals to share their Christian witness to the younger generation.
b. We shall develop some (bible) Studies which may be done at home for members of our congregation & shall use the internet in this process, where possible.
4. Risk-taking Mission & Service
a. We shall attempt to develop a winter recreational program for the youth of our community.
b. We shall investigate the participation in a neighboring project which would involve young people.
